Intercomparison on measurements of the quantity personal dose equivalent, Hp(0.07), by extremity ring dosimeters in medical fields

Samenvatting

In the framework of the CONRAD project, the EURADOS WG9 organized an intercomparison of extremity dosimeters that are used in a variety of medical fields. The overall objective of the intercomparison was to verify the performance of different extremity ring dosimeters to measure the quantity Hp(0.07) in photon and beta reference fields as well as in realistic fields in interventional radiology (IR) and nuclear medicine. The selection of the participating services has been done in a way to have a good representation of different types of detectors, filter materials and filter thicknesses that are used in Europe. All the irradiations have been performed on the ISO rod phantom. For the reference fields, the reference values of Hp(0.07) have been determined by the irradiation laboratories with traceability to primary calibrations, in agreement with the relevant standards. For the realistic fields, the reference values have been obtained with the aid of Monte Carlo simulations. The vast majority of the services fulfill the accuracy requirements according to the European Technical Recommendations for the photon and realistic IR fields. However, only a limited number of services fulfill these requirements in all tested beta irradiation configurations. © 2008 Elsevier Ltd. All rights reserved.
